Kitchens. John Lewis First Collection - Skyline

Options
Does anyone have a John Lewis First Collection kitchen? If so how have you found it? Does anyone know if these are still Mereway kitchens or if not who manufactures it.

We're looking at the Ivory Skyline as we like the "J handles" (i.e. handle-less with a sculpted finger pull ridge). There Savina one from the Continental Collection is very similar but more expensive and apart from the curved units we can't identify any real differences if we just want off-white. Any thoughts? Anything we should be aware of?

We're thinking of a Corian top although they seem really pricey from JL, anyone used an alternative supplier that they might recommend?

    I can't comment on the units, but when I was looking for my kitchen, I found Corian to be very expensive no matter where it was from.

    I fell in love with the stuff at first sight, but sadly for me it was just too much. It does scratch as well, unless you're very careful. They don't recommend the darker colours for kitchens for this reason.

    John Lewis' First collection is made by Symphony. You can do far better than that for a similar price or get the same kitchen for a lot less from a dealer selling Symphony kitchens.

    Symphony is a very basic budget kitchen supplier.
